#4efa48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4efa48 is composed of 30.6% red, 98%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 118 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 63.1%. #4efa48 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ff90 with #00f500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#4efa48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000800 is the darkest color, while #f4fff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4efa48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a39f is the less saturated color, while #4efa48 is the most saturated one.
